## Local Setup — Sort Stability

Quick context for review: Reportsmith's builder used an unstable sort for grouped columns, so rows with equal keys shuffled between runs and diffs were noisy. We swapped in a stable merge sort and added a tiebreaker on row ingest order. To verify, run `make seed` then build the "quarterly" sample report twice — output should be byte-identical now. The seed script needs a local database; point it at the fixtures DB with the connection string below.

database URL for bahop-yagep: mssql://sildor_svc:35ha7jz@db-fb6d.nelvrodyn.example:5432/casath

### Step 4: Point plugins at Keywhirl v2

Keywhirl v2 rotates secrets on a fixed cadence rather than on read. Update your plugin manifest to declare the rotation hook, then remove any local caching of fetched secrets — the v2 client caches internally with automatic invalidation. Before running the verification script, confirm your environment matches the expected settings shown below.

service settings:
oliath:
  log_level: debug
  metrics_host: metrics.oliath.zemvarsys.internal
  pool_size: 8

Ticket: plugin vault locked — Puzzleforge clue packs. Hi plugin folks! The shared vault holding the crossword generator's clue-pack signing material locked itself after last night's botched rotation. Until it's open, new plugin submissions to Puzzleforge can't be verified, so uploads will bounce. We've re-enabled the self-service unseal flow for approved authors. Run the unseal command from your plugin SDK when prompted. The recovery passphrase to enter is below.

recovery phrase for fajeg-kawep: druix-gorius-briax-ulaeth-fraox-lammir-pelox-jormir-pelwyn-julir

Key ceremony checklist, item 4 of 9 (hi, new folks!)

Before we re-sign the Thornwick static-analysis baseline file, two people from different squads have to unlock the baseline vault together. Don't skip this — an unsigned baseline means CI treats every legacy warning as new, and nobody wants that Monday. Grab a witness, open the ceremony terminal in the Pellbrook room, and when the vault prompts you, enter the recovery passphrase:

vault phrase of kahap-yahaf = eliax-sorael